What is ERC-721?

The Ethereum smart contract network’s token standard is ERC-721. It was created in September 2017 and debuted in the CryptoKitties game. This Ethereum-based game was the first to make use of the special properties of this standard.

Understanding ERC-721

The ERC721 standard, like earlier token standards, provides a set of common rules that any tokens on the Ethereum network can follow to produce expected effects.
ERC721 is significant for a variety of reasons, including the unique use cases it allows and its ability to be readily integrated into ecosystem infrastructure. Having a single interface that exchange and wallet operators may readily implement increases the value of Non-Fungible tokens. Assimilation into the ecosystem makes Non-Fungible assets more liquid, enhances price discovery, and allows anybody in the globe to hold them.
